ABSTRACT

OBJECTIVE:

To analyze the clinicopathological features and prognostic factors of patients with diffuse large B-cell lymphoma(DLBCL).

METHODS:

Ninety-four cases of DLBCL followed up were selected in Fujian Tumor Hospital. The immunohistochemistry method was used to detect the protein expressions of BCL-2 BCL-6, MYC, CD10 and MUM-1, the gene abnormalities of MYC and BCL-2 were analyzed by fluorescence in situ hybridization, and the clinical pathological features and the related factors affecting prognosis in the patients with DLBCL were analyzed.

RESULTS:

The protein positive rates of BCL-2, BCL-6, MYC, CD10 and MUM-1 in 94 patients were 75.53% (71/94), 58.51% (55/94), 52.13% (49/94), 15.96% (15/94) and 34.04% (32/94) respectively. The detection rate of MYC gene abnormality was 20.93% (9/43) and the detection rate of BCL-2 gene abnormality was 44% (22/50); 2 kinds of gene abnormalities were of multiple copies, and 2 cases (2.13%) were abnormal in MYC and BCL-2 genes simultaneously. The median survival time of 3 years in 94 patients was 21.79 months (2-36 months), and the overall survival rates of 1 and 3 years were 82.98% and 64.89% respectively. Single factor analysis revealed that the high ECOG score (≥ 2), high international prognostic index (IPI) classification, positive expression of BCL-6 protein, and MYC and BCL-2 gene simultaneously abnormal were the risk factors influencing the prognosis (all P<0.05). COX regression analysis showed that IPI classification, ECOG score and treatment methods were independent factors influencing the prognosis (all P<0.05).

CONCLUSION:

IPI classification, ECOG score and treatment methods have greater impacts on the prognosis of patients with DLBCL. Chemotherapy combined with radiotherapy or surgical treatment can significantly improve the prognosis of patients.
